
Introduction
Remote Monitoring and Management tools help IT teams and managed service providers monitor devices, servers, networks, and applications from one place, then take actions remotely to fix issues before they become outages. In plain terms, an RMM platform is your command center for visibility plus remote control. It collects health signals, triggers alerts, automates routine tasks, deploys patches, runs scripts, and helps technicians support endpoints without being physically present.
It matters now because organizations run hybrid work, distributed branches, cloud workloads, and a growing number of endpoints. Downtime is costly, security risks spread fast, and IT teams cannot manually check every machine. Real-world use cases include endpoint monitoring, patch and update management, remote troubleshooting, automated maintenance scripts, asset inventory, alerting for disk and CPU issues, compliance checks, and proactive remediation. When evaluating RMM tools, buyers should consider monitoring depth, alert noise control, scripting and automation, patch management, remote access quality, integrations with PSA and ticketing tools, reporting, security features, multi-tenant support, and total cost.
Best for: managed service providers, internal IT operations teams, IT support teams for distributed organizations, and security-minded teams needing continuous endpoint visibility and remote remediation.
Not ideal for: very small teams with few devices, or organizations already fully covered by an all-in-one endpoint management stack that meets monitoring and remote support needs. If you only need remote screen sharing occasionally, a lightweight remote access tool may be enough.

If you are an MSP, integrations with PSA and ticketing are critical because alerts must turn into trackable work. If you are internal IT, integrations with identity, endpoint security, and monitoring tools matter most. Validate integrations in a pilot so you do not end up with manual workflows.
Security and Compliance Needs
Remote access and scripting create real risk if controls are weak. Validate role-based access, strong authentication, session logging, and governance for scripts. Also confirm how patches and remote actions are tracked for audit needs.
Frequently Asked Questions
- What is the difference between RMM and endpoint management?
RMM focuses on monitoring, alerting, automation, and remote remediation, often for MSP service delivery. Endpoint management focuses more on configuration, policy enforcement, and device lifecycle control. Many tools overlap. - What should I automate first in an RMM rollout?
Start with patching workflows, basic health checks, and simple maintenance scripts like disk cleanup and service restarts. Automation should reduce repetitive tickets, not create risky changes. - How do I reduce alert noise?
Tune thresholds, use maintenance windows, group alerts by root cause, and build suppression rules for known patterns. Review alert reports weekly to adjust rules. - How important is patch management inside an RMM tool?
Very important. Patching is one of the highest ROI areas because it reduces security risk and repeated incidents. Validate reporting, approvals, rollback expectations, and compliance views. - Can RMM tools replace a PSA system for MSPs?
Some tools include ticketing features, but many MSPs still rely on a dedicated PSA for full service delivery management. If you are an MSP, confirm whether ticketing and billing workflows meet your needs. - What security controls should I demand from an RMM vendor?
Role-based access, strong authentication, session logging, and clear audit trails for remote actions and scripts. Also confirm how credentials and remote access sessions are protected. - How do I run a pilot properly?
Pilot across a representative set of devices, run patch cycles, test remote access, validate alert-to-ticket workflows, and measure technician time saved. Include governance and permissions testing, not just monitoring. - What are common mistakes teams make with RMM tools?
Over-automating too fast, poor alert tuning, weak access control, and not documenting scripts. Another mistake is skipping reporting and not measuring outcomes. - Do these tools support multi-tenant MSP operations?
Many MSP-focused RMM tools do, but the quality varies. Validate client segmentation, permissions, and reporting at the tenant level during evaluation. - When should I consider switching RMM platforms?
When alert noise is unmanageable, patching is unreliable, integrations are weak, or governance does not scale. Switching is a project, so plan exports, workflow mapping, and technician retraining carefully.
